Systems embedded with embedded technology
Embedded Systems are components of software or hardware that are designed to perform a particular task. They are present in a variety of gadgets, ranging from mobile phones to medical equipment. In integrated microwave ovens, embedded systems control the cooking and power levels as well as sensor-based features to heat food evenly and efficiently. Embedded systems typically are based on microcontroller chips, which are specifically designed to perform specific tasks. They are also built with specific limitations and constraints, such as memory processing power, processing power, as well as space.
Depending on the size and capabilities of embedded systems they can be either standalone or networked. They can also produce different outputs such as alarms or timers. Some are real-time that means they must provide the required output in the specified time. These are also found in industrial machinery and transport vehicles.
The embedded system is responsible for controlling magnetron power and regulating temperature in the microwave oven. It can also perform complex tasks such as calculating the best cooking times for different food items and detecting overheating or under-cooking.
Modern embedded systems are also designed with energy efficiency in the back of their minds. They can operate at lower power levels and use less electricity, which can save on the cost of energy. Furthermore, embedded systems can detect when they are heating up and stop their operation automatically.
Embedded systems play a major part in a variety of devices we use every day including digital watches, MP3 players, smartphones and washing machine. Even aircraft and railway signaling systems utilize embedded systems. Embedded systems are also found in medical equipment, including insulin pumps and blood pressure monitors. Many embedded systems are made to accomplish a specific function for example, like monitoring vehicle emissions or regulating anti-lock breaks. Personal computers that are used for general use are comprised of many embedded systems. For example, the keyboard, mouse and video card are embedded systems that allow the computer to function as it is intended. The processor and motherboard, too are embedded systems that can be programmed. The creation of embedded systems is a difficult task that requires both software and hardware. It is a complex process due to the tight performance requirements. Fortunately the tools available for embedded systems design have significantly improved in recent years.
Safety features
Microwave ovens make use of electromagnetic radiation from the microwave spectrum of the spectrum of radio waves to heat and cook foods. This radiation causes the polar molecules to vibrate in the food and produce thermal energy. This process is referred to as dielectric heating. Contrary to conventional ovens ovens can also defrost foods without preheating. However, it is important to follow the microwave's instruction manual to ensure proper usage.
Find a microwave with a child safety function to stop children from accidentally activating or opening the appliance while it is operating. This will minimize the risk of injuries and burns from accidents. Certain models have interlocking switches that block radiation from the microwave until the door is shut. Certain models also come with cool-touch control panels and doors to reduce the risk.
Some consumers are concerned about radiation exposure from microwaves, but the FDA declares that microwaves do not pose a health risk if the user is not directly in the oven's front when it is in operation. However, the agency has received reports of microwaves that continue to generate radiation even when the door is opened. In this situation, consumers should stop using the microwave immediately.
Certain models come with the padlock feature that locks the buttons on the control panel to prevent accidental operation. This feature is particularly useful in households where there are small children. This feature is fantastic for preventing children from accidentally activating microwaves and causing a fire, or other problems.
A well-designed integrated microwave oven has a large, clear clock that is easy to read as well as an oven handle that is strong. It should be easy to clean and have a smooth, glossy finish. It should include a clear start/stop button and power button, as well as an indicator light to show the time it's in motion or has completed. It must also have a power cord with a plug that fits securely.
Microwave ovens account for just 4 percent of home fires. These devices are not usually the cause of house fires but they can cause serious damage and injuries. Most microwave fires are the result of clogged vents. Overheating, and improper use are also common causes.
Cooking methods
A microwave oven is equipped with different cooking modes to meet the specific needs of your kitchen. These can range anywhere from basic microwave oven grill integrated cooking, to convection-baking and grilling. These options are more flexible than traditional ranges and are great for defrosting or reheating. These cooking modes can also enhance the quality of food.
Based on the model you select, the microwave can come with a glass turntable, short metal rack or a high rack. These accessories can be used to cook a diverse variety of food items including brownies and cakes. They also have non-stick surfaces that resist spills, stains and is easier to clean. Certain models come with an easily removable cover to help prevent spills.
A combination microwave/oven is a different alternative. These units combine the functions of a microwave oven and one unit. They are ideal for kitchens with small spaces. They also allow you to grill your food and then brown it by using the oven's powerful airflow. This results in delicious meals. They can also be used to bake and roast.
These models are usually designed to fit into your cabinetry, with some flush installation options available to give seamless appearance. They can be set at a suitable height and they work well in conjunction with wall ovens making it easy to move dishes between them. You can also find models that come with a built in microwaves with trim kits-in trim kit to ensure they blend seamlessly with the rest of your kitchen design.
The microwaves are available in different sizes and shapes, so you need to choose the right one for your home. It is important to determine if you plan on using it for cooking simple meals or for more elaborate meals. If you intend to use it to bake, you'll need to choose an extra large model.
You should consider a convection oven if you plan to perform a lot of roasting and baking. These appliances combine the speed of a microwave and the power and precision of an oven, which can save you a significant amount of time.
Energy efficiency
Microwave technology is a highly efficient method of cooking food and cutting down on energy consumption. This technology also permits a reduction in electricity bills. Many models have an eco mode that can help consumers save energy. Certain models come with a timer that automatically shuts the microwave off after cooking is complete.
Microwaves heat water molecules by using electromagnetic waves. This process takes place in a circular cavity inside the oven, which is known as magnetron. The magnetron uses a high-speed electrical current to produce electromagnetic waves of low frequency. The waves that resulted penetrate the food, causing them to vibrate and absorb energy from molecules around them. The vibrations cause water molecules to heat up and evaporate, thereby heating the food.
The efficiency of energy in microwave ovens is now a major issue. New models are equipped with eco-friendly modes that allow consumers to save energy and reduce expenses. Energy-saving features include sensors and displays that show cooking times, and a power level selection feature. Certain models come with presets for various foods. Some microwaves weigh the food to determine the power level and amount of time required.
While most of the new features of these ovens are designed to make them more user-friendly to use, some come with disadvantages. Some of these appliances, for example, use lots of energy in standby mode. They also release harmful gasses. Many manufacturers are trying to address these issues by implementing more efficient circuits and experimenting with new types of insulation for the cavity.
The most modern microwaves are equipped with sensors to boost their energy efficiency. Sensors detect moisture levels in the oven and adjust the power output in line with these levels to prevent over or undercooking. They also ensure that food is cooked evenly. These innovative features are gaining popularity and can help save consumers money and improve their kitchens.
